Why Crypto Casinos Are Trending
The appeal of crypto casinos is rooted in the convergence of decentralized finance (DeFi) and online video gaming. Unlike traditional gambling establishments that rely on fiat banking systems-- which are frequently slow, heavily regulated, and susceptible to transaction fees-- crypto gambling establishments operate on blockchain networks that facilitate near-instantaneous transfers.
Key Advantages of Modern Crypto PlatformsLightning-Fast Transactions: Traditional banking can take days to process withdrawals. Crypto casinos usually process payouts within minutes, or perhaps seconds, directly to a user's blockchain wallet.Enhanced Privacy: While not strictly "confidential," many crypto casinos permit for a more private experience by requiring less individual information during the registration procedure compared to basic KYC (Know Your Customer) heavy websites.Borderless Access: Cryptocurrency removes geographical banking constraints, allowing players from different jurisdictions to engage with worldwide platforms more fluidly.Provably Fair Technology: Perhaps the most considerable development is "Provably Fair" gaming. This technology allows players to separately validate the randomness and fairness of every game result utilizing cryptographic hashes, successfully eliminating the requirement to "trust" the home.Comparing Old vs. New: The Casino Evolution

While timeless blackjack and slots stay popular, new crypto casinos are greatly purchasing "originals"-- games developed particularly for the blockchain crowd.
Crash Games: Players wager on a multiplying curve that can "crash" at any time. The goal is to cash out before the crash happens.Plinko: A digital leisure of the traditional game show, where a chip drops through a series of pegs, with various payout multipliers at the bottom.Provably Fair Slots: These are standard slots that incorporate blockchain confirmation, permitting players to audit the server-side seed before every spin.Live Dealer Crypto Rooms: High-definition streaming services where gamers can utilize crypto to wager versus real-life dealers in real-time.Important Considerations Before You Start
While the advantages are clear, it is essential to remain alert. The crypto gambling industry is decentralized, which suggests the onus of security typically falls on the gamer.
Volatility Risks: Because you are playing with possessions like Bitcoin or Ethereum, the worth of your bankroll can fluctuate based on market value while you are playing.Regulative Status: Always check your local video gaming laws. While Crypto Online Casino casinos may be available, they might not be legally licensed in every jurisdiction.Irreversibility: Blockchain transactions are permanent. Constantly confirm your wallet addresses before hitting the "Send" button; there is no client assistance desk that can reverse an incorrect transfer.Responsible Gambling: The ease and speed of crypto deposits can lead to impulsive betting. Execute internal limitations and always gamble with funds you are prepared to lose.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Are crypto gambling establishments legal?The legality of crypto casinos depends completely on your nation of home. While some countries have welcomed crypto-gaming with specific licenses, others have stringent restrictions. Always examine your local legislation before getting involved.

2. Is "Provably Fair" truly safer than a traditional audit?Provably Fair is not a replacement for policy, however an improvement. It allows for real-time confirmation by the gamer, whereas conventional audits are performed by third celebrations just occasionally. Both are useful, but Provably Fair supplies a greater degree of openness for the individual gamer.

3. Do I need to pay taxes on crypto gambling wins?In lots of jurisdictions, betting winnings undergo earnings or capital gains tax. Because crypto is treated as a financial possession, it is advised to keep comprehensive logs of your transactions to abide by your regional tax laws.

4. What is the finest cryptocurrency for gaming?The majority of platforms accept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), and Litecoin (LTC). Nevertheless, Litecoin and Ripple (XRP) are typically chosen by gamers due to their considerably lower network transaction costs and faster confirmation times.

5. How do I know if a new crypto casino is a scam?Warning include non-responsive consumer assistance, lack of any licensing info, exceptionally high betting requirements on perks, and unfavorable evaluations relating to withdrawal delays in neighborhood forums like Bitcointalk or Reddit.
